@font-face {
    font-family: 'ColourSans';
    font-weight: 200;
    font-style: normal;
    src:url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/200/?file_name=colour_sans-lightWEB.woff') format('woff'),url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/200/?file_name=colour_sans-lightWEB.ttf') format('truetype');}
@font-face {
    font-family: 'ColourSans';
    font-weight: 400;
    font-style: normal;
    src:url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/400/?file_name=colour_sans-regularWEB.woff') format('woff'),url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/400/?file_name=colour_sans-regularWEB.ttf') format('truetype');}
@font-face {
    font-family: 'ColourSans';
    font-weight: 700;
    font-style: normal;
    src:url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/700/?file_name=colour_sans-boldWEB.woff') format('woff'),url('/v7/fonts/files/77eee51a-1709-4225-b0dd-27bc9908f10f/normal/700/?file_name=colour_sans-boldWEB.ttf') format('truetype');}


:root {--user-brandPrimary500: #012169;--user-brandPrimary500-rgb: 1 33 105;--user-brandPrimary100: #e6e9f0;--user-brandPrimary300: #b3bcd2;--user-brandPrimary600: #011e5e;--user-brandPrimary700: #011a54;--user-brandFontStackBase: "ColourSans", sans-serif; --user-theme-brandFontWeightBase: 400;--user-theme-brandFontStackHeading: "ColourSans", sans-serif; --user-theme-brandFontWeightHeading: 700;}